Three Tenure Track Faculty Positions

We are seeking three Faculty with demonstrated records of world-class creative talent, communication skill, and productivity. Candidates should have experience in areas that enable better interaction, expression, communication, or learning; of particular interest are human and machine learning, common sense reasoning, auditory and visual perception, design, and graphics. Applicants should have a Ph.D. degree or equivalent.

Responsibilities include teaching (graduate and undergraduate), research, and supervision of graduate students. Appointments will be principally at the Assistant Professor level.
